What companies run services between Province of Palawan, Philippines and Donsol, Bicol, Philippines?

There is no direct connection from Province of Palawan to Donsol. However, you can take the taxi to Puerto-Princesa-Airport-PPS airport, fly to Bicol International Airport (DRP), then take the taxi to Donsol. Alternatively, you can take the taxi to Puerto Princesa, take the ferry to Manila Pier 4, walk to Claro M. Recto Ave, Manila, take the bus to Aurora Blvd / N Domingo Intersection, Quezon City, Manila, walk to DLTB Bus Terminal Cubao, then take the bus to Donsol.
